MISSION TRIP TO APPALACHIAN MOUNTAINS

Movement comes in many forms. You can be moved to action or to stillness. You can be moved to make noise or moved to silence. Are you ready to be moved by helping and seeing the world differently? Are you ready to move into a closer relationship with Jesus?

I have planned a mission trip through YouthWorks for summer of 2008 for teens entering the 7th grade to 12th grade. We will be going to Bluefield, West Virginia located 2,655 feet above sea level in the Appalachian Mountains. We will be leaving June 28 and getting back July 5, 2008. I have reserved and put a deposit down for 15 people including four sponsors (which I already have). I may be able to get a few more spots if they are not already taken. The cost is normally $248.00 but was lowered to $198.00. To go you need to put $50 down is non-refundable (scholarships available) We will try to raise the rest. Not only will we be helping the area some of the evening activities include site seeing Pinnacle Rock, coal mine tour, and a cookout. Check out our typical day below.

THE LAMBS CHOIR

THE LAMBS CHOIR will sing throughout the year at the 8:30 (end of service) & 11:00 ( beginning of service) Traditional Services. If your child is in the 3 year old, 4 year old or kindergarten Sunday School classes, they are eligible to sing. For further details, contact Oma Blackwell.

PROTO

Our puppet and creative ministry youth team meets from noon until 2:00pm each Sunday!!!

 

 

 

PROTO is in session from 12:00 - 2:00pm each Sunday during the school year. PROTO is open to all kids from 6th grade through any age! New members to our group are always welcome. If you have any questions, contact Kim Krummel or Betty Metcalf.
